The Raiffeisenbank Schrozberg-Rot am See eG is a cooperative bank based in Schrozberg in Schwäbisch Hall ( Baden-Wuerttemberg ). It belongs to the Baden-Wuerttemberg Cooperative Association and also to the Federal Association of German Volksbanks and Raiffeisenbanks.

General data

The Raiffeisenbank Schrozberg-Rot am See eG was created in 1999 through the merger of the Schrozberger Bank with the Raiffeisenbanks Rot am See, Brettheim, Spielbach and Leuzendorf. Together, the five banks have a history of over 125 years.

According to its own information, Raiffeisenbank had 11,095 customers in 2019.

The business area includes the communities of Schrozberg and Rot am See as well as parts of the communities of Blaufelden and Gerabronn . The Raiffeisenbank has three branches, the main branch in Schrozberg and two secondary branches in Rot am See and Brettheim.
